A lot of three U.S. Model 1902 sabers for all officers
Comprising: 1) Etched 34 inch blade retailed by: Associated/Stores/Camp Lewis/Wash.; hilt with Bakelite grip; nickeled scabbard. 2) Etched 30 inch blade stamped Germany and retailed by: S.N. Meyer/Washington, nickeled hilt with horn grip; two ring nickeled scabbard. 3) Etched 32 inch blade with vacant inscription panel; nickeled hilt having Bakelite grip; nickeled scabbard.
Condition: 1) Blade excellent with light scabbard marks, hilt retains majority of nickel finish having green patina in some areas, grip excellent; scabbard with numerous areas of pitting, minor dents, and large areas nickel finish absent. 2)Blade with light scattered pitting, some rust concentrated around first inch of blade; hilt retains all nickel, much of which has turned to a dull, green patina, grip with several chips and minor marks; scabbard with several dents and even green patina. 3) Blade shows wear and several scattered, small dark areas; hilt retains nearly all of nickel finish, with a few scratches and dull patina in some areas, grip worn through to expose lighter color in two small spots; scabbard excellent with few light scuffs and scratches.
